does yohimburn DF have any negative side effects????
-
10-09-2003, 11:59 PM #9VET
- Join Date
- Nov 2001
- Posts
- 1,665
Originally Posted by AJS
it can have the same effects as oral yohimbine if it is used in high enough doses, but most people notice little sides if any. Increase in body temp, Some mild stimulation, for some not even that. For those that get stim effect it is best not to use before bed (though many do use it this way)
